Data Protection in the Cloud: A Guide to Ensuring Privacy and Security

Estimated read time 1 min read

Securing sensitive data in the cloud is paramount, and a robust approach to data protection is essential for businesses in an era dominated by digital information. This guide focuses on ensuring privacy and security in cloud managed it services environments. To begin, implementing encryption measures for data at rest and in transit is foundational, safeguarding information from unauthorized access. Additionally, strict access controls and authentication protocols fortify the defenses against potential breaches. Regular audits and monitoring mechanisms serve as proactive measures, promptly identifying and mitigating any security vulnerabilities. Furthermore, data backup and recovery strategies are crucial, providing a safety net in the event of data loss or system failures. Emphasizing compliance with data protection regulations adds an extra layer of assurance, building trust with customers and regulatory bodies.
